<p>We study solutions to the alpha-SQG equations, which interpolate between the incompressible Euler and surface quasi-geostrophic equations. We extend prior results on existence of bounded patches, proving propagation of Hk-regularity of the patch boundary, k >= 3, for finite time for patches that are periodic in one spatial dimension. Such periodic patches also encompass layers, or two-sided fronts. As the authors have treated the Euler case in prior work, we now primarily focus on the range of alpha for which alpha-SQG lies strictly between the Euler and SQG equations.</p>
